Popular Post PlatinumTrophy Posted January 8, 2022 Popular Post Share Posted January 8, 2022 I decided to buy this game and investigate for myself. I have come to the conclusion that only people in France, Germany, the United Kingdom, Italy, Norway, and Spain can even have a chance at platinuming this game. This is because the watch requires a SIM card to connect to the game which you must submit the phone number to in-game, and I don't think it's possible to keep an active sim card and phone number in a foreign country and the countries I listed are the only ones that are available to choose from. I tried submitting a virtual phone number for one of those countries just to see what happens and it said "Couldn't connect to server it might be down..." whether this is the result of there being no watch connected to the phone number submitted so it failed to connect or if the servers are legitimately down making this platinum impossible I have no idea. I would love for someone in one of these countries to buy the watch and try it for themselves. 9 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Frontzie Posted February 9, 2023 Share Posted February 9, 2023 (edited) It's not possible to connect an Xplora 3S to Aces of the Multiverse. I'm in the UK with a GiffGaff mobile sim. Not only does a 11-digit number (UK standard) or 10-digit excluding +44 pop up as "wrong number length", it limits you to 9-digits before you get to "cannot connect to server". There's barely any information on the web aside from this forum post, on how to connect. In-game states about using "the sync menu", which the 3S does not have. The X5 Play has the sync menu, according to the Xplora support guides. I **could** try with another network provider and another Xplora smartwatch, so I'll likely update this post once I manage to nab an X5 Play on the cheap (3S for £13, not too shabby for a glorified Pokewalker). Frontzie Posted February 13, 2023 Share Posted February 13, 2023 (edited) New post time, as this is important. Whilst the game has the option of choosing the UK, France, Germany, Norway, Italy and Spain, to set up the Xplora smartwatches, it has been confirmed by Xplora support that the "wrong phone number length" is due to the game only supporting Xplora smartwatches in Spain. Spanish dev company, for Spanish markets only. If you have an Xplora smartwatch and a copy of the game and you're in the UK, France, Germany, Norway or Italy; the platinum is unobtainable. Gammera Nest never got back to me via email, LinkedIn or Twitter. EDIT: Xplora support have also confirmed that the partnership between Xplora and Gammera Nest has expired. As a result, the platinum is unobtainable, even in Spain. Not the news we wanted to hear, likely what we already knew but at least we have confirmation.
